About

Chao Min is a scholar working on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ty, Sociology and Political Science and Statistical and Nonlinear Physics. According to data from OpenAlex, Chao Min has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 330 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ty, 6 papers in Sociology and Political Science and 6 papers in Statistical and Nonlinear Physics. Recurrent topics in Chao Min’s work include scientometrics and bibliometrics research (10 papers), Complex Network Analysis Techniques (6 papers) and Misinformation and Its Impacts (4 papers). Chao Min is often cited by papers focused on scientometrics and bibliometrics research (10 papers), Complex Network Analysis Techniques (6 papers) and Misinformation and Its Impacts (4 papers). Chao Min coll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Australia. Chao Min's co-authors include Jianjun Sun, Yi Bu, Yi Zhang, Ying Ding, Li Zhao, Jiang Li, Ying Ding, Dilek Çetindamar, Mengjia Wu and Dongxiao Gu and has published in prestigious journals such as Technological Forecasting and Social Change, Scientometrics and Information Processing & Management.
